The Myth of the Iron Dome
For years, we were told that missile defense was a solved problem. We watched videos of Iron Dome interceptors weaving through the night sky like glowing needles, stitching shut the holes in the atmosphere. But Chen saw something different in the data. He saw saturation.
The first lesson China burned into its manual is that even the most sophisticated shield has a "break point." When Iran launched its swarm of drones and missiles, they weren't just trying to hit targets; they were performing a stress test. China realized that if you throw enough metal into the sky, the math eventually flips in favor of the attacker. The cost of a single interceptor missile can be fifty times the cost of the cheap, "suicide" drone it is meant to destroy.
This isn't just a military problem. It's a ledger problem. If a superpower can be bankrupted by defending against plywood drones, the shield is a liability. China’s takeaway is clear: stop trying to build a perfect wall. Instead, build a faster, cheaper hammer.
The Ghost in the Machine
Consider a hypothetical pilot, "Sarah," flying a multi-million dollar jet over the Persian Gulf. Suddenly, her GPS flickers. The coordinates on her screen suggest she is fifty miles inland, over a mountain range that doesn't exist. She isn't being shot at with bullets; she is being drowned in noise.
Electronic warfare used to be a niche specialty. Now, it is the atmosphere. China watched as GPS spoofing and signal jamming became the primary weapons of the US-Israeli-Iranian theater. They saw drones lose their "minds" and drift aimlessly into the sea. They saw precision-guided munitions become remarkably imprecise because the invisible signals they rely on were hijacked.
The invisible stakes here are terrifying. We have built a world that functions on the assumption that the "cloud" and the "signal" are permanent fixtures of nature, like gravity. They are not. China’s second lesson is that the next great conflict will be fought in the spectrum. If you can’t protect your data’s integrity in a high-interference environment, your high-tech arsenal is just a collection of very expensive paperweights.
The Logistics of the Long Game
In a warehouse in an undisclosed location, a logistics officer realizes they are out of a specific microchip required for a thermal imaging sensor. The war doesn't stop, but the capability does.
The third lesson is perhaps the most sobering for a globalized economy. The recent conflict revealed that modern warfare consumes "smart" munitions at a rate that current manufacturing cannot sustain. The US and its allies burned through months of production in a single weekend of defense.
China, often called the world's factory, looked at this and saw an opportunity. They recognized that victory doesn't belong to the side with the best prototype, but to the side that can keep the assembly lines moving under fire. They are shifting their focus from "exquisite" technology—weapons that are perfect but rare—to "attrition-ready" systems. They want the ability to lose a thousand drones today and have a thousand more roll off the line tomorrow.
The Psychology of the Red Line
We often think of war as a binary: peace or conflict. The reality is a grey zone of "calibrated escalation."
China observed how Iran and Israel danced around the edge of a total collapse. Every strike was a message. Every pause was a paragraph. The fourth lesson is about the art of the bluff. China realized that the West’s greatest weakness might be its own internal polling.
In a democracy, every missile launch is debated on cable news and criticized in the streets. This creates a lag in response time. China’s analysts are studying how to exploit this "democratic friction." They want to know exactly how much pressure they can apply before the "red line" actually triggers a response. They saw that the US is increasingly hesitant to enter a direct kinetic conflict that could disrupt the global economy, and they are factoring that hesitation into their own territorial ambitions.
The End of the Lone Wolf
Finally, there is the human element. No nation, no matter how technologically advanced, can stand alone.
The fifth lesson China took away is the power of the "integrated coalition." During the Iranian strikes, it wasn't just Israel defending itself. It was a web of intelligence and hardware from the US, the UK, Jordan, and others. They worked as a single organism.
For a long time, China’s military philosophy was one of self-reliance. But watching the "defensive symphony" over the Middle East changed the tune. They are now looking at their own neighbors—nations that have traditionally been wary of Beijing—and realizing they need to build their own "neural network" of allies. They are learning that in the modern age, the winner isn't the one with the most soldiers, but the one with the most integrated sensors.
